    SUMMARY:

    This notice announces a meeting of the Basic Energy Sciences Advisory Committee (BESAC). The Federal Advisory Committee Act (Pub. L. 92-463, 86 Stat. 770) requires that public notice of these meetings be announced in the Federal Register.

    DATES:

    Thursday, June 9, 2016 8:00 a.m. to 5:00 p.m.

    Friday, June 10, 2016 9:00 a.m. to 12:00 p.m.

    ADDRESSES:

    Bethesda North Hotel and Conference Center, 5701 Marinelli Road, Bethesda, MD 20852.

    SUPPLEMENTARY INFORMATION:

    Purpose of the Board: The purpose of this Board is to make recommendation to DOE-SC with respect to the basic energy sciences research program.

    Tentative Agenda

    • Call to Order, Introductions, Review of the Agenda
    • News from the Office of Science
    • News from the Office of Basic Energy Sciences
    • Report by the BESAC Subcommittee on Facility Upgrade Prioritization
    • Scientific User Facilities Division Committee of Visitors Report
    • Energy Frontier Research Centers/Hubs Committee of Visitors Update
    • Public Comments
    • Adjourn
